Full-TimeRole Overview
Provide chairside support to Fellows, volunteer dentists, and hygienists in fixed-site and mobile dental clinics, assisting with patient care, digital x-rays, and charting perio and restorative information. Maintain a sterile clinical environment following OSHA and infection control standards, prepare treatment rooms, review medical histories for the dentist, and assist with equipment maintenance and clinic operations.
Manage clinic inventories and participate in ordering, support patient education and post-treatment instructions, assist with administrative duties including patient triage and outpatient procedures, and collaborate with the Volunteer Coordinator to optimize volunteer use. Represent the clinic at seminars, committee meetings, and community outreach as needed and perform additional duties to support clinic efficiency.
Dental Assistant degree/certificate required. Preferred: minimum two years chair-side experience and experience with Eaglesoft or similar practice management software. Strong computer skills (MS Office, Outlook), excellent written and verbal communication, ability to work as part of a team, and a positive, collaborative attitude. Full-time position with a consistent weekday schedule (36–40 hours/week); no weekends, nights, or on-call. Uniforms provided and laundered on-site; professional development and on-site training opportunities offered.
